The Volunteer Engineers came into association with the oldest military formation in Sri Lanka – The Ceylon Light Infantry Volunteers in 1881.The Corps of Ceylon Engineers was formed in 1911, the date of first enrollment being 23rd February 1911 under the Ceylon Defence Force.The unit was first located at the Echelon Barracks Building which was a former military barracks situated near Gall Face (1911 – 1949)
St. Joseph’s College, Colombo c.1890-1900 St. Joseph’s College is a Catholic educational institution in Colombo, Sri Lanka. It was established in 1896 by French missionaries, with Rev Christopher Ernst Bonjean.
